My sister had her wisdom teeth out yesterday. They were done in an hour, and she was up and about doing things afterward. Mine took three hours, and I was so drugged I didn't move for a long time!

Funny story, that. When they go to put you under anesthesiologists usually talk to you, so they know when you're out. You quit talking.

Well, when I had my teeth out they put the spike into my vein, and I could feel the juice begin to flow, they start talking and all. I just keep talking and talking. Pretty soon I see the surgeon get a weird look on his face, and glance at the anesthesiologist, who gave him a weird look back.

The surgeon gave a slight nod, and I felt more anasthetic pump into my vein, and I remember nothing more.

Then I started to wake up toward the end of the procedure, so they loaded me with more. I'm sure I had enough that day to drop a horse, or at least a large pony.

Of course, I was still using various substance at that time. Perhaps I had built up a tolerance?

Then they wanted me to walk to the recovery area. I could barely stand. I managed somehow, but they really should have pushed me in a wheelchair.

I was out of it for a good while. It was really a lot of fun, until the next day and the pain started. Then it was painkillers. I built a tolerance to Vicodin after the first one. They still ended pain, but I no longer got loopy.
